Students discussing UC Irvine highlight its strength as a well-rounded academic institution, particularly in engineering, pre-med, and business-related fields, combined with an affordable cost structure for in-state students. UCI is often framed as a quieter but friendly campus environment that offers strong access to Southern California internships, especially in tech and healthcare industries.

While it may lack the immediate national prestige of UCLA or Berkeley, students recognize it as a smart, value-oriented choice for those prioritizing career outcomes, safety, and affordability over campus vibrancy or broader name recognition.

This limited analysis includes a glimpse of publicly shared online discussions during April 2025.

Academic Program Strength

UCI's engineering, pre-med, and business programs are key drivers of positive sentiment. Students describe UCI's academics as rigorous and industry-aligned, particularly for careers in technology, healthcare, and business sectors.

While UCI's engineering reputation is not seen as quite matching Berkeley or UCLA, it is consistently cited as a strong, cost-effective option that prepares students well for graduate school or career entry in major Southern California markets.

Location and Internships

Students frequently mention Irvine's suburban setting as both a positive and a drawback. The city's safety, cleanliness, and planned community layout are praised, particularly for those prioritizing a comfortable and secure environment.

Proximity to Southern California's professional hubs is also noted as a major advantage, with students citing access to internships and job opportunities in industries like tech, business, and healthcare, enhancing UCI's career pipeline.

Grad vs Undergrad Reputation

Several posts highlight that UCI's reputation is particularly strong at the graduate level, with its research programs in fields like healthcare, technology, and business often cited as nationally competitive.

Undergraduate students sometimes express concern that UCI's general undergraduate brand recognition is not as immediately strong nationally compared to Berkeley, UCLA, or elite private institutions, despite strong academic performance.

Social Life

UCI's social environment is described as quieter and more low-key compared to other UC campuses. Students note that while social opportunities exist, success in building a strong social network often depends on personal initiative, reflecting a what you make of it sentiment.

Those seeking a traditional large-scale college sports or city-based social scene often find UCI's atmosphere calmer and more suburban, which appeals to some and feels limiting to others.

Peer Comparisons

Students frequently compare UCI to UC Davis, UC Santa Cruz, UC San Diego, UCLA, and Berkeley. In these discussions, UCI is often seen as academically competitive but carrying slightly less prestige, particularly outside California.

UCI is praised for offering a strong academic foundation and career outcomes at a lower cost than higher-ranked UCs, especially for students prioritizing STEM, healthcare, or business pathways over name recognition.

Affordability and ROI

Affordability emerges as a major strength, particularly for in-state students. UCI is viewed as offering strong academic and career outcomes without the debt burden associated with private or out-of-state public schools.

Students highlight UCI as a smart return-on-investment choice, especially when weighed against more expensive alternatives with only marginally higher prestige.
